An experiment..

Following an attempt by a certain Steam Forums user to prove an argument that a significant percentage of HL2 players are suffering from stuttering, I've created this poll to test the water and see just how many people really are. Said user provided a poll which required registration, on a forum which among other things provides tech support for game problems (just as the Steam forums do). It's natural that those suffering game problems would flock to these forums while those with a trouble-free gaming experience are likely not to bother. It's also not especially likely that those of us not suffering gaming problems would bother going through the process of registering for yet another site that we won't use that may or may not sell our details to spammers.

This poll is free for all to vote in. It has the usual basic mechanisms against duplicate voting but some people will no doubt attempt to bypass them. I would suggest that if both sides of the argument plan on doing that, that they do so in equal numbers, so as not to scew the result ;)
